RAWALPIN­DI – West In­dies all-rounder Ja­son Hold­er pro­duced a bril­liant bowl­ing per­for­mance to bowl Is­lam­abad Unit­ed to a com­fort­able eight-wick­et vic­to­ry over La­hore Qa­lan­dars in the open­ing match of the Pak­istan Su­per League on Fri­day.

Hold­er, who was named Play­er-of-the-Match, grabbed four wick­ets with his medi­um pace to help dis­miss La­hore for just 139 in 19.2 overs at the Rawalpin­di Crick­et Sta­di­um.

Ab­dul­lah Shafique was the lone bright spark for La­hore, scor­ing 66 from 38 balls with six fours and three six­es.

Af­ter dis­miss­ing Mo­ham­mad Naeem for eight ear­ly on, Hold­er then re­turned to grab the wick­ets of Ja­han­dad Khan and David Weise in suc­ces­sive de­liv­er­ies to re­duce La­hore to 95 for sev­en.

He al­so ac­count­ed for cap­tain Sha­heen Shah Afri­di for two, to fin­ish with fig­ures of 4-24 from his four overs, while Shadab Khan took 3-25.

Col­in Munro then cracked an un­beat­en 59 from 42 de­liv­er­ies and Salman Agha fin­ished on 41 not out, to lead Is­lam­abad to 143 for two from 17.4 overs.
